# autocli

Parse CLI arguments from natural language descriptions using small LLMs.

## Features

- Natural language CLI description parsing
- Automatic argument type inference
- Support for positional and named arguments
- Built-in help generation
- Small, efficient LLM (Flan-T5-small, ~250MB)
- Fallback regex parser for reliability
- Returns arguments as NamedTuple-like objects

## Quick Start

```python
import autocli

args = autocli.parse(
    """
    This app greets someone with excitement
    
        $ python greet.py --name Alice --excitement 3
        Hello, Alice!!!
    """
)

print(f"Hello, {args.name}{'!' * args.excitement}")
```

## Examples

### Positional args

```python
import autocli

args = autocli.parse(
    """
    This app adds two numbers and prints their sum

        $ python sum.py 1 2
        3
    """
)

print(args[0] + args[1])
```

## How It Works

1. **LLM Parsing**: Uses Google's Flan-T5-small model to understand your CLI description
2. **Structured Output**: Converts natural language to structured argument specifications
3. **Automatic ArgParse**: Generates standard Python argparse configuration
4. **NamedTuple-like Access**: Returns arguments as an object supporting both attribute and index access

## Advanced Usage

### Custom Model

```python
from autocli.parser import LLMParser

# Use a different model
parser = LLMParser(model_name="google/flan-t5-base")
```

### Accessing Arguments

```python
args = autocli.parse(description)

# Named arguments via attributes
print(args.name)
print(args.port)

# Positional arguments via indexing
print(args[0])  # First positional arg
print(args[1])  # Second positional arg
```
